Isaiah/Izail/Israel was born in 1800[1] Note: Named spelled several ways in documents
Iziah Thayer married Tabitha Howland on 6 Apr 1826 in Lisbon, New Hampshire[2]
in 1840 Isaiah is farming land in Landaff, Grafton, New Hampshire with 5 people in the household[3]
In 1850 they are in Landaff, Grafton, New Hampshire[4]
and Isiah is farming, living there is Tabitha his wife and children, Curtis, Simon, Abigail, Marinda Emily, and Woodman
In 1860 Izail and Tabitha are farming in [5]
East Landaff, Grafton, New Hampshire with children, Malinda, Woodman, Emily, Levi, and Issac
In 1880 they live in Easton, Grafton, New Hampshire farming, Israel and Tabitha with son Calvin[6]
In 1883 his wife passed away in Easton, New Hampshire
Iziel is 85 when he passed away in 19 Feb 1886 in Easton, New Hampshire[7]
